Output 8eaca5c8d4664fa55f2fa1dfb0b3703b6881d7667f3bf4cda7736058fa1f7b74:3

value
350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d95ffcfba5e373a48afa31ce395296d6632c4c5 OP_EQUAL
address
34PTDEn8jZsSyYhvrBGh9mRbyPDpz4dnRD
transaction
8eaca5c8d4664fa55f2fa1dfb0b3703b6881d7667f3bf4cda7736058fa1f7b74
confirmations
499990
spent
true